#6deaf0 hex color
In a RGB color space, hex #6deaf0 is composed of 42.7% red, 91.8% green and 94.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 54.6% cyan, 2.5% magenta, 0% yellow and 5.9% black. It has a hue angle of 182.7 degrees, a saturation of 81.4% and a lightness of 68.4%. #6deaf0 color hex could be obtained by blending #daffff with #00d5e1. Closest websafe color is: #66ffff.

● #6deaf0 color description : Soft cyan.
The hexadecimal color #6deaf0 has RGB values of R:109, G:234, B:240 and CMYK values of C:0.55, M:0.03, Y:0, K:0.06. Its decimal value is 7203568.
